Israeli attack in a Palestinian refugee camp in Lebanon, 14 dead

ROMA (ITALPRESS) – It is 14 dead, including two children, the updated budget of the Israeli attack on the Palestinian refugee camp of Ein el-Hilwe, in southern Lebanon. The newspaper L’Orient le jour cites the health director of the Hamchari hospital. The Israeli army confirmed that they had attacked in the night and hit Hamas militiamen on a training site. The “military site” was used by the Hamas militiamen for training “in order to plan and carry out terrorist attacks against the Idf troops and the State of Israel”, added the army, explaining that it has taken measures to mitigate the damage to civilians in the attack, also using “precisionary units, aerial surveillance and additional information”. The Palestinian armed group Hamas said that “there are no military installations in the Palestinian camps in Lebanon.” “The site targeted was an open field attended by young people in the field” and that “those targeted were a group of young boys”, added Hamas.

During the night, the Israeli Defense Forces (Idf) arrested dozens of Palestinians in the village of Beit Omar, north of Hebron, from which one of the authors of yesterday’s attack in Gush Etzion, West Bank. The Palestinian media report it. In the attack, a man was killed and three wounded people. The attackers were identified in Walid Sabarneh by Beit Omar and Imran al-Atrash by Hebron.

The Israeli Air Force attacked and eliminated two Hezbollah militiamen in two targeted attacks in the cities of Bint Jbeil and Blida, in southern Lebanon. The Israeli Defense Forces (Idf) announced that “the terrorist of Bint Jbeil was involved in rehabilitation operations of the terrorist organization, while Blida’s was observed while collecting information on Idfs.”.
